Science is crucial for children ages 3-8 because it nurtures their natural curiosity, fosters critical thinking, and lays a foundation for lifelong learning. At this young age, kids are like sponges; they absorb information rapidly and are eager to explore the world around them. Introducing science concepts helps satisfy this curiosity and encourages a sense of wonder.
Engaging in simple scientific activities—like mixing colors, observing plants grow, or watching how objects move—allows children to develop important skills such as observation, prediction, and problem-solving. These foundational skills are not only essential for science but are transferable across all areas of learning, including mathematics, reading, and social studies.
Furthermore, early exposure to science promotes language development. As children describe their observations and ask questions, they improve their vocabulary and communication skills. Scientific exploration also supports social-emotional growth, as many science activities are hands-on and collaborative, teaching children about teamwork and patience.
By fostering an early interest in science, parents and teachers can help combat stereotypes and build confidence, particularly in underrepresented groups in STEM fields. A positive early experience with science cultivates an open-minded attitude toward learning and contributes to a future generation that values innovation and critical inquiry.
